Installing Home Assistant on VMware Workstation Player
Thank you for watching. In this video we will demonstrate how to install Home Assistant on VMware Workstation Player. Workstation Player is a free 'Hypervisor' which can allow your PC to run one or more virtual machines. A virtual machine is a software representation of a physical computer used to run programs and deploy apps. Using this method can be a very low cost way of deploying Home Assistant.
It is however not recommended to permanently run Home Assistant in this way. If the PC used is also used for other things, such as gaming or other intensive operations, you will experience performance issues. Where possible it is recommended to use separate hardware, such as the Raspberry Pi or a low powered PC.

When browsing to your Home Assistant instance, this is usually - homeassistant.local:8123. If this does not work, try homeassistant:8123. If all else fails, check your router's device listing for the IP address. If you have an SSL certificate set up, remember to use https: in front of the URL.
